This film takes its cue from that ultimate situation of Sex/Med/masturbation - the loft-and-lonely hotel room. It is thus easily twice the length and complexity of any other in the series.
2008
2019
2005
1989
2022
2021
2002
2023
1965
2006
2016
2024
2018
1951
2015
2017
2020